INDUSTRIES · HOW QUALITY PRESSURE BEHAVES

The difference between industries is not the name of the standard, but where and how quality is tested.

An automotive supplier faces deadline density, an aerospace manufacturer faces the lifetime of evidence, and a high-volume producer faces the speed at which a defect spreads. SAME DEFECT · DIFFERENT OPERATIONAL CONSEQUENCE

The quality event is the same. The pressure it creates is not.

The same nonconformity triggers the customer response clock in automotive, the configuration and authority chain in aerospace, and lot exposure and field patterns in industrial manufacturing.
